tīthen v.(1)
Entry Info
Forms | tīthen v.(1) Also tithe & (early) tiþian, tiðigen, tiðæ, teiþe(n, tuðe, tuet; sg.2 (early) tiðæst; sg.3 (early) tiðæþ; p. (early) tiðode, tidde, teiþede; ppl. tid & (early) tiðed, tiðe, tiðæ, iteiþed. |
Etymology | OE tīþian, tigþian. |
Definitions (Senses and Subsenses)
Note: Cp. itithien v.
1.
(a) To grant (sth., a request), grant (sb. sth.);—sometimes with gen. as obj.; also without obj.; also, reward (sb. with sth.) [quot. c1175(OE), 2nd]; bene tiðe [OE bēn-tīðe], successful in prayer; (b) with dat.: to give way to (someone's advice, instruc tion, an urge, etc.), yield to.
